## Break-Glass: PixHoard Image Cache

New folks: if the PixHoard image cache leaks memory and OOMs the Renner nodes, don't wait for approvals. Restart via the break-glass account, file an incident, and notify the cache owner. Access is audited. The break-glass account unlocks with the recovery passphrase below.

recovery phrase for kagaf-yajof: fraax-quenwyn-lamion

## Deployment

Mailcrest schedules batch email digests via the Pulser worker. Plugin authors do not control cron directly; register a digest handler and Pulser invokes it per the window settings below. Deploy your plugin to the staging ring first — Quillhaven ops will promote it after one clean digest cycle. Handlers must be idempotent; Pulser retries failed batches twice. Timezone math is done server-side in UTC. The active scheduler settings for the production ring are as follows.

config for kadug-yahop:
quenwyn:
  pin: 2459
  metrics_host: metrics.quenwyn.lumicsys.internal
  tenant: julax
  seal: seal_0d5ead96

Subject: Handover — Lumabase profile store sharding

Future maintainers: this documents where the Lumabase sharding effort stands. We've split the user-profile store into 16 shards keyed by account hash; shards 0–11 are live, 12–15 cut over next sprint. Dual-write mode stays on until backfill verification passes in the Tarnwick environment. Watch replication lag on shard 7 — it runs hot during evening peaks. The migration scripts must be signed before the orchestrator will run them, and the key rotates quarterly. The active deploy key is below.

deploy key for kagup-bawig: bky9_ZMq28eTw9